当前位置:首页 > TAG信息列表 > 夸克如何建立桌面夸克不允许截图怎么办?介绍

夸克如何建立桌面夸克不允许截图怎么办?介绍

夸克如何建立桌面 夸克不允许截图怎么办?

python的ascii函数详解

引言:

ascii是一种广泛使用的字符编码标准,它定义了128个字符的编码,其中包括数字、字母(大写和小写)、标点符号和控制字符等。在python中,我们可以使用内置的ascii函数对字符进行ascii码与字符之间的转换。

什么是ascii码?

python ascii函数 Python ASCII函数详解

ascii是americanstandardcodeforinformationinterchange(美国信息交换标准代码)的缩写。它由美国国家标准学会(ansi)于1963年制订,最早用于电传打字机系统,后来成为计算机系统的字符编码标准。

ascii码表中的每个字符都对应着一个唯一的整数值,范围从0到127。其中,0到31是控制字符,用于控制打印机与终端设备的各种功能。而大于等于32的字符则是可显示的字符,包括数字、字母和标点符号等。

python中的ascii函数:

在python中,我们可以使用内置的ord()函数将字符转换为对应的ascii码值,使用chr()函数将ascii码值转换为对应的字符。下面是两个函数的用法示例:

```python

#将字符转换为ascii码值

char'a'

ascii_valord(char)

print(ascii_val)#输出:65

#将ascii码值转换为字符

ascii_val97

charchr(ascii_val)

print(char)#输出:a

```

通过这两个函数,我们可以方便地进行字符与ascii码值之间的转换。

实际应用场景:

ascii函数在实际编程中有许多应用场景,以下列举了几个常见的例子:

1.字符串排序:

在某些情况下,我们需要按照字母顺序对字符串进行排序。ascii函数可以将字符串中的每个字符转换为对应的ascii码值,然后利用排序算法对ascii码进行排序,最后再将排好序的ascii码值转换回字符,从而实现字符串的排序。

2.字符统计:

有时候我们需要对字符串中的字符进行统计,例如统计出现频率最高的字符或者统计每个字符出现的次数。ascii函数可以将字符转换为对应的ascii码值,然后利用字典等数据结构进行统计和分析。

3.字符编码处理:

在处理网页抓取、文件读写等场景中,有时需要对字符进行编码处理。ascii函数可以方便地将字符转换为ascii码值,再进行编码转换或其他处理。

结语:

通过本文的介绍,我们了解了python中的ascii函数的基本用法和相关知识点。掌握ascii函数对字符进行转换和处理,可以帮助我们更好地进行字符串操作和编码处理。在实际编程中,尤其是在涉及到排序、统计和编码处理等场景下,ascii函数的应用将会非常广泛。

pythonascii函数详解


广西自考之家 websoft网络软件专家

  • 关注微信关注微信

猜你喜欢

热门标签

手机app授权在哪里 支付宝红包如何使用 小红书怎么联系人工客服 红米手机怎么刷鸿蒙系统 爱奇艺不能全屏解决方法 微信视频怎么下载到U盘 苹果手机自动灭屏是什么情况 solidworks如何批量改零件名称 山东移动掌厅app下载安装官网 苹果13siri呼唤没反应苹果13Siri呼唤无反应介绍 华为智慧屏app下载官网 隐藏会话微信怎么设置 如何提高售后效率建议什么叫售后服务方式? 怎么把在抖音上私信的人全部删掉怎么把抖音私信撤回的显示清除?介绍 怎么把照片做成ai动图有哪些好用的手机常用软件推荐? 天翼手机自带清理垃圾软件吗为啥电信送的手机那么多垃圾软件?介绍 excel表格如何把公式结果显示出来excel表格怎么让计算公式得出结果并带有备注? 桌面运维工程师 oppo手机如何用语音唤醒助手Oppo手机怎样设置语音召唤云助手?介绍 怎么查看最近自己安装的驱动怎么查看最近安装的电脑驱动? 抖音直播回放怎么录制抖音里怎么看已结束的直播?介绍 华为智慧助手怎么用语音唤醒 c4d建模软件手机版下载 电信猫光纤闪红灯 表格左边的序号怎样大批量生成不同大小的单元格怎么快速填充序号? 电池全自动检测设备解决方案全自动手表不上电池是怎么走的?介绍 如何查看自己华为帐号的密码华为手机怎么查原来密码? qq频道在哪儿加入腾讯QQ拍拍是做什么用的?介绍 cad图粘贴到word 如何将图片批量按顺序导入word长图片怎么分页保存word?介绍

微信公众号